How to fill out safety plan for survivors
How to fill out safety plan for survivors
01
To fill out a safety plan for survivors, follow these steps:
02
Start by creating a list of emergency contacts. This should include local law enforcement, domestic violence hotlines, trusted friends or family members, and any other resources available in the community.
03
Identify safe spaces in the survivor's environment. This could be specific rooms or locations where they can go in case of danger or when they need to feel secure.
04
Develop a code word or signal that the survivor can use to indicate they are in immediate danger and need help. Make sure this code word or signal is known and understood by trusted individuals who can intervene if necessary.
05
Discuss and establish a plan for transportation in case the survivor needs to leave quickly. This may involve identifying common modes of transportation, emergency funds for transportation expenses, and safe routes to reach a designated safe place.
06
Educate the survivor about their rights and legal options. Provide information on obtaining restraining orders or protective orders, and guide them in accessing legal support if needed.
07
Encourage the survivor to document any incidents of abuse or threats they experience. This may include taking photos of injuries, saving threatening messages or voicemails, and keeping a written record of incidents with date and time.
08
Develop a strategy for online safety. Help the survivor understand the importance of securing personal information online, using strong passwords, and limiting contact with the abuser through social media or other digital platforms.
09
Assist the survivor in creating a support network. This can involve connecting them with support groups, counseling services, or other survivors who can provide empathy, guidance, and understanding.
10
Regularly review and update the safety plan as needed. Discuss any changes in the survivor's living situation, the abuser's behavior, or any additional resources that may become available.
11
Remember, safety plans should be personalized for each survivor's unique circumstances and needs. It's important to offer non-judgmental support and validate the survivor's choices throughout the process.
Who needs safety plan for survivors?
01
Safety plans for survivors are crucial for anyone who is experiencing or has experienced domestic violence, stalking, or any form of abuse.
02
This includes but is not limited to:
03
- Individuals in abusive relationships, whether they are currently in the relationship or have left the abuser
04
- Children or teenagers who have witnessed or been exposed to domestic violence
05
- Victims of stalking or harassment, online or offline
06
- Individuals who have obtained restraining orders or protective orders against their abusers
07
- Anyone who feels unsafe or fears for their well-being due to an abusive or controlling person in their life
08
It is essential to provide support and resources for these individuals to help them develop safety plans and regain control over their lives.

What is safety plan for survivors?
A safety plan for survivors is a personalized and practical guide that helps individuals assess their situation and develop strategies to enhance their safety and well-being, particularly in situations involving domestic violence, abuse, or crisis.
Who is required to file safety plan for survivors?
Survivors of domestic violence, abuse, or similar crises may be encouraged to develop a safety plan, but there is typically no formal requirement to file it with any authority.
How to fill out safety plan for survivors?
To fill out a safety plan, survivors should assess their specific situation, identify potential risks, outline practical steps for safety, list important contacts and resources, and regularly review and update the plan as needed.
What is the purpose of safety plan for survivors?
The purpose of a safety plan for survivors is to empower individuals to take control of their situation, enhance their safety, establish resources, and provide a step-by-step approach to responding to potential threats.
What information must be reported on safety plan for survivors?
A safety plan should include information such as emergency contacts, safe places to go, escape routes, a list of important documents and possessions, and strategies for staying safe.
